# Broker upgrade constant (Fennelwick -> Fennelwick 5).
# We pin the protocol handshake version here because the new
# broker negotiates frame compression differently; older consumers
# on the Dray cluster will silently drop compressed frames if we
# let auto-negotiation run. Keep this pinned until every consumer
# group reports the 5.x client, then remove the constant and this
# comment in one change. Reviewers: the pin was validated against
# the staging broker build whose token appears below.

session token of fawep-tageg = htk4_82d8

Subject: Memtrace cut-over complete

Team,

Cut-over to Memtrace v2 for GPU memory profiling finished last night. Old v1 agents are disabled; any tickets referencing v1 dashboards should be closed as resolved-by-migration. Sampling overhead is now under 2% and allocation traces include kernel names. Known gap: profiles older than 30 days were not migrated. Point customers at the v2 docs for setup questions. For reference when troubleshooting, the agent now runs with the following configuration.

settings of bagaf-bawip:
[aldax]
port = 5000
region = south-4
host = aldax.brasklabs.corp
team = brivan
timeout_ms = 2000
retries = 2

## Artifact Signing — SDK Parity Notes (Weekly Sync)

Kestrel SDK for Android reached parity with the Swift client this sprint: offline queueing, batched telemetry, and retry semantics now match. Both SDKs ship as signed artifacts from the same pipeline. Remaining gap: background sync throttling, targeted next sprint. Verify both release bundles before tagging. Both artifacts validate against the shared signing key below.

signing key of kawig-fafog = bky19_6Fypv1qws7J8qJtaYjX